Pokidov, Alexander Pavlovich

Alexander Pavlovich Pokidov (09/13/1923, Lipetsk region - 06/27/1991) - senior intelligence officer of the 1956th anti-tank fighter regiment, senior sergeant - at the time of presentation for the award of the Order of Glory of the 1st degree. Awarded four orders of Glory.

Biography

Born on September 13, 1923 in the village of Lebyazhye, Ranenburg district, Ryazan province, Dobrovsky district, Lipetsk region . In 1940 he graduated from the Zootechnical Veterinary College. He worked in the construction organization "Academstroy" in Moscow .

In October 1941, he was drafted into the Red Army by the Dobrovsky military commissariat. He was enrolled in the 796th Infantry Regiment of the 741st Infantry Division. Since July 6, 1942 at the forefront, as a machine gunner. Baptism of fire received in the battles for the city of Voronezh. He fought on the Kursk Bulge and in Belarus, participated in crossing the Dnieper River. It passed a penal battalion , was convicted of surviving, and the machine gun was broken. After being wounded and the hospital returned to the front. From September 1943 until the Victory, he fought as a scout in the 1956th anti-tank fighter regiment of the 40th separate anti-tank fighter brigade. Member of the CPSU / CPSU since 1945.

On July 22, 1944, in the area of ​​the city of Menkevets, Corporal Pokidov, as part of the capture group, participated in reconnaissance in battle. Covering the withdrawal of scouts with “languages”, he destroyed over 10 opponents from the captured machine gun, knocked out an armored personnel carrier.

By order of the commander of the 260th Infantry Division of August 24, 1944, Corporal Pokidov Alexander Pavlovich was awarded the Order of Glory of the 3rd degree.

In early October 1944, along with artillerymen, crossed the Narev River near the city of Serock and took part in the battles for the expansion of the Narevsky bridgehead. During fights on the bridgehead from October 5 to 10, four-ford in ice water was transported from coast to coast, delivering ammunition and reports, restoring contact with the batteries. On October 7, he found a cluster of opponents in one of the trenches, and promptly caused fire, disrupting the impending attack. Opponents lost up to twenty soldiers.

By order of the troops of the 1st Belorussian Front of March 23, 1945, Corporal Pokidov Alexander Pavlovich was awarded the Order of Glory of the 2nd degree.

On February 1, 1945, Senior Sergeant Pokidov, as part of a group of scouts, took the battle with the detachment of the enemy field gendarmerie. In this battle, he personally exterminated over 10 soldiers and burned the car. April 20-30, 1945 distinguished himself in street battles for the city of Berlin. He was wounded during the assault on the Reichstag .

By decree of the Presidium of the Supreme Soviet of the USSR of May 15, 1946, for the exceptional courage, courage and fearlessness shown in battles with enemy invaders, Senior Sergeant Pokidov Alexander Pavlovich was awarded the Order of Glory of the 1st degree. He became the full holder of the Order of Glory.

After demobilization in May 1948 he returned to the village of Lebyazhye, then the Dobrovsky district of the Ryazan region . In 1954, the district was included in the newly formed Lipetsk region .

In 1957, Pokidov graduated from the All-Union Agricultural Institute and received the profession of livestock. He moved with his family to the district center - the village of Dobroe. For more than 25 years he worked as the chief livestock specialist of the agricultural department of the Dobrovsky district executive committee of the Lipetsk region . He died on June 27, 1991. He was buried at home, in the cemetery of Lebyazhye village.
